During last weekend’s Josh Weaver Memorial Meet in Chapel Hill, Erika Braun pulled off one of the most impressive accomplishments of the sports year by qualifying for the U.S. Olympic Trials. With a 26.32-second time, she easily cleared the Trials threshold of 26.39.

Commentary:  Goldsboro’s George Altman never hit four home runs in a Major League Baseball game, a feat accomplished by Raleigh’s Josh Hamilton last week for the Texas Rangers. But the left-handed hitting Altman pulled off one of the more remarkable achievements in MLB history in 1961 when he became the first player to hit two homers in one game off Los Angeles Dodgers pitcher Sandy Koufax, one of the most overpowering lefties ever.

For the third straight season, college baseball attendance is up. The turnstile totals aren’t close to football and basketball’s. But for a sport that only a few years ago basically amounted to a special-interest endeavor for friends and family at the vast majority of schools, baseball seems to be gaining momentum.
